Physical and Chemical PropertiesAmmonium Bromide has a molecular formula NH4Br, a density of 2.429 g/cm3, and a melting point of 235C. It is a stable and useful compound for many industrial applications.
Storage GuidelinesFor best results, store Ammonium Bromide at room temperature in a dry, well-ventilated space away from incompatible substances.
Applications of Ammonium BromideAmmonium Bromide is widely used as a laboratory reagent, flame retardant, and in the manufacturing of pharmaceuticals and photography films.
